泽润新能:2025年全年净利润同比预减58.12%—69.54%
Core Viewpoint - ZeRun New Energy is forecasting a significant decline in net profit for 2025, with expectations of a decrease of 58.12% to 69.54% compared to the previous year, primarily due to market competition and rising costs [1] Financial Performance - The company anticipates a net profit attributable to shareholders of 40 million to 55 million yuan for 2025 [1] - The expected net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ses is projected to be between 30 million and 43 million yuan, reflecting a year-on-year decrease of 64.22% to 75.03% [1] - Overall, the company's operating revenue is expected to remain stable despite the profit decline [1] Industry Context - The global photovoltaic industry is experiencing a cyclical adjustment, leading to a mismatch in supply and demand, which has intensified market competition for the company's photovoltaic products [1] - Although the industry has initiated measures to combat "involution," the supply-demand imbalance has not fundamentally improved [1] Cost and External Factors - The company's domestic sales gross margin continues to decline due to the competitive market environment [1] - The introduction of the "Big and Beautiful Act" in the second half of 2025 is expected to result in a significant drop in orders from some overseas customers [1] - Rising prices of key raw materials, particularly copper, along with fluctuations in the RMB exchange rate, are anticipated to negatively impact the company's profits [1]
停摆、狂欢、分裂!反特朗普联盟强势崛起,美国深陷罗生门?

Core Points - The recent U.S. government shutdown has exposed the fragility of the national machinery, leading to significant disruptions in various sectors, including air travel [1][3] - The shutdown is rooted in a political struggle over citizen welfare qualifications, driven by the controversial "Great and Beautiful Act" pushed by Trump and the Republican Party [3][5] - The act's provisions are expected to result in over 12 million people losing healthcare coverage and threaten food assistance for nearly 5 million [5][19] Group 1: Political Dynamics - The "Great and Beautiful Act" aims to redefine social welfare eligibility, mandating that non-disabled adults must provide proof of at least 80 hours of work per month to receive medical and food assistance [3][5] - The act includes tax cuts that favor specific groups, such as restaurant workers and blue-collar employees, which aligns with Trump's core support base [5][10] - The government shutdown has been utilized strategically by the Trump administration to target perceived Democratic supporters within the federal workforce [8][10] Group 2: Economic Implications - The act is projected to create a fiscal deficit of $5 to $6 trillion over the next decade, exacerbating an already high deficit rate, which is expected to rise from 6.4% to 7.3% [19][21] - The historical context of tax cuts leading to economic instability is highlighted, referencing the 1920s and the subsequent Great Depression as a cautionary tale [21][23] - The current political maneuvering is seen as a potential threat to the independence of the Federal Reserve and long-term economic stability [16][18] Group 3: Social Impact - The welfare debate has transformed into a moral judgment on who deserves assistance, fostering negative sentiments towards welfare recipients and creating new social divides [7][10] - Local elections have shown a backlash against the Republican strategy, with Democratic candidates successfully focusing on economic issues rather than cultural controversies [12][14] - The political landscape is shifting, with signs indicating a potential increase in Democratic control over Congress, reflecting changing public sentiment [23][25]
